What Is Input Lag in PC Gaming?
Input lag is the delay between your action (mouse click, key press, controller input) and the moment that action appears on screen.
It is different from:
-
Network latency (ping): Delay between your PC and the game server
-
Frame drops: Performance stutters
-
Screen response time: How fast pixels change color
Input lag happens locally on your system and is influenced by hardware, software, and display settings.

10 Proven Ways to Reduce Input Lag on PC
1. Increase Your FPS
Higher FPS = lower input latency.
Lower your:
-
Shadow quality
-
Post-processing effects
-
Anti-aliasing settings
Aim for FPS higher than your monitor refresh rate for the best responsiveness.
2. Disable V-Sync
V-Sync reduces screen tearing but increases input lag.
Instead, use:
-
NVIDIA Reflex (if supported)
-
AMD Anti-Lag
-
G-Sync or FreeSync (better alternative to V-Sync)
3. Enable Low Latency Mode (NVIDIA Users)
If you use an NVIDIA GPU:
-
Open NVIDIA Control Panel
-
Go to Manage 3D Settings
-
Set “Low Latency Mode” to Ultra
This reduces frame queue delay.
4. Turn On AMD Anti-Lag (AMD Users)
If you have an AMD graphics card:
-
Open AMD Adrenalin software
-
Enable Anti-Lag
This minimizes the delay between CPU and GPU processing.
5. Use a High Refresh Rate Monitor
144Hz, 240Hz, or 360Hz monitors significantly reduce perceived input delay compared to 60Hz displays.
Higher refresh rate = faster visual feedback.
6. Lower Monitor Response Time
Set your monitor to:
-
Gaming mode
-
Overdrive mode (if available)
Avoid extreme overdrive settings that cause ghosting.
7. Increase Mouse Polling Rate
Set your mouse polling rate to:
-
1000Hz (recommended for competitive gaming)
This reduces delay between mouse movement and PC registration.
8. Use Fullscreen Mode (Not Borderless)
Exclusive fullscreen mode reduces input lag compared to borderless windowed mode.
9. Close Background Applications
Apps like:
-
Browsers
-
Game launchers
-
RGB software
Can consume CPU resources and increase latency.
10. Optimize Windows Settings
-
Set Power Plan to High Performance
-
Disable unnecessary startup programs
-
Turn off Xbox Game Bar if unused
-
Enable Game Mode
Advanced Tips for Competitive Players
If you play esports titles:
-
Enable NVIDIA Reflex in supported games
-
Disable unnecessary overlays (Discord, Steam overlay)
-
Use wired mouse and keyboard (avoid wireless latency unless using low-latency models)
-
Update GPU drivers regularly
How to Test Input Lag
You can measure latency using:
-
In-game latency graphs
-
NVIDIA Reflex Analyzer (supported monitors)
-
High-speed camera test (advanced method)
